31 de jan. de 2011

26º Dia

Boa noite à todos!
Hoje passei o dia procurando a seguinte solução: Como fazer para salvar os checkbox que são selecionados, sendo que eles são criados em tempo de execução?
Finalmente no final da tarde achei algo em um fórum que começou a me ajudar.
Amanhã vou por em prática, vou torcer para dar certo.
Abraço.

28 de jan. de 2011

25º Dia

Boa Noite!
Abaixo os prints da nova parte e das modificações do gerador de relatório:
Aqui ocorreu uma modificação: as tabelas podiam ser visualizadas por meio de um gridview e agora é por meio de uma listbox.

Nesta parte são mostrados todos os campos à partir das tabelas escolhidas anteriormente, com opções de selecionar  alguns campos desejados, e marcar/desmarcar todos os campos com apenas um click do mouse.

Na imagem acima temos a opção de adicionar ou não filtros ao relatório.

27 de jan. de 2011

24º Dia

Olá!!
Hoje consegui colocar para funcionar aquela idéia de aparecer os campos dinâmicos em checkboxlist conforme as tabelas são selecionadas antes..
Amanhã postarei os prints do gerador!!
Abraçoo.

26 de jan. de 2011

23º Dia

Olá!
Hoje passei o dia desenvolvendo o controle dinâmico em tempo de execução. Funciona assim: Na tela tem o DropDownList, nele nós selecionamos as tabelas desejadas e ao clicar no botão incluir elas são adicionadas em um listbox. Depois é feito um for que pega todos os códigos do listbox e a partir de cada  código ele cria um checkboxlist com os campos da tabela que tem aquele código.

25 de jan. de 2011

22º Dia

Como o problema na hora de selecionar os campos continuou, fui buscar ajuda com o Tiago, ele me mostrou uma forma diferente de fazer. Em vez de usar aquele array para salvar as tabelas como falado anteriormente, agora estou usando um Listbox e agora pretendo fazer um controle dinâmico em tempo de execução. EX: Para cada item inserido no listbox ele cria um checkboxlist.

24 de jan. de 2011

21º Dia

Neste dia estava arrumando um jeito de puxar os campos das tabelas selecionadas, porém quando o programa era executado e selecionada a opção de selecionar os campos a tela abaixo de erro aparecia.

20 de jan. de 2011

19º Dia

Boa noite à todos!
Hoje tenho novidades novamente..

Nesta tela o gerador de relatório indica um erro de conexão com o banco de dados na hora de criar a abreviatura das tabelas, e esse código é executado depois de adicionar as tabelas, no botão de avançar. Isso é incrível porque então como é que anteriormente ele  faz a conexão com o banco de dados e lista todas as tabelas cadastradas?
"NãoIntendo.com
Então hoje passei várias possíveis tentativas para corrigir este erro, mudei até alguns "selects" .
Agora vou descansar porque amanhã é sexta-feira e tenho muito trabalho pela frente.

19 de jan. de 2011

18º Dia

Boa Noite!
Hoje tenho novidades!!!
Um erro novo:

e mesmo depois de vários F5, e de reiniciar o Visual Studio e o notebook ele continuou acontecendo..
AFF!!
Bom, abaixo segue os print's do gerador de relatório 3.0
Colocando o título no relatório

Mensagem de erro se o título não tiver preenchido

Adicionando mais de uma tabela para gerar o relatório

Opção de excluir as tabelas selecionadas - todas de uma unica vez

18 de jan. de 2011

17º Dia

Hoje comecei novamente o gerador de relatório, fiz as DAL,BLL e as Entidades e procurei no Google exemplos, não encontrei mas em compensação achei um Blog muito "maneiro" que tem várias dicas legais sobre C#, Visual Studio e ASPx.NET.
Segue o link:
http://tedk.com.br/blog/index.php

17 de jan. de 2011

16º Dia

Neste dia, começando novamente resolvi começar de uma forma diferente, escrevendo o código "a punho" em um caderno para depois escreve-lo novamente no VS2008, pois assim poderei verifica-lo mais de uma vez e fazer as mudanças necessárias.

14 de jan. de 2011

15º Dia

Boa noite à todos!
Neste dia estava fazendo o gerador de relatório e até a hora de meio dia estava tudo correndo bem, exceto por um problema de que os campos das tabelas não estavam sendo listados..
Na parte da tarde, verifiquei todo o código, pedi auxílio para os meus colegas, porém o que eles me disseram foi que o código estava correto..
RESULT: Começar novamente!

13 de jan. de 2011

14º Dia

Boa noite à todos..
Bom, hoje até a hora do almoço estava ocorrendo tudo bem com o gerador de relatório.
na parte da tarde executando ele, ele não mostrava na tela os campos das tabelas.. daí foi só no debug e dando F10 ele pulava de um lado para o outro.. Pedi ajuda para o Maurício Sipmann, mas nem ele soube o que fazer  e me disse que achava melhor eu refazer essa parte da SQL novamente..
E lá vamos nós ao quase início do trabalho novamente..
Abraços!

12 de jan. de 2011

13º Dia

Boa Noite!
Hoje pela parte da manhã, como já é comum, tivemos treinamento novamente e de tarde estava solucionado problemas que estavam  acontecendo na hora de mostrar os campos referentes as tabelas para selecioná-los.
Agora vamos a parte dos filtros!!!
Abraços!!

11 de jan. de 2011

12º Dia

Boa Noite..
Hoje pela parte da manhã tivemos treinamento e a tarde estava criando o código c# para depois de selecionar as tabelas, aparecer os campos delas, podendo optar por querer todos ou somente alguns.
Tenho muito trabalho ainda pela frente, mas sei que agora no início posso contar com a ajuda dos meus colegas..
Até Amanhã..
Abraço!!

10 de jan. de 2011

11º Dia

Boa noite..
Hoje na parte da manhã tivemos treinamento e na parte da tarde estive fazendo for, arraylist, dataset,etc...
Pois agora a partir das tabelas que foram selecionadas é necessário puxar todos os campos referentes a estas tabelas..
Boa Noite e vamos ao trabalho!!!
(y) Espero que encontrarei algumas respostas no GOOGLE..
hehe

7 de jan. de 2011

10º Dia

Boa Noite..
Hoje consegui fazer aquela ideia de adicionar várias tabelas ao mesmo tempo para gerar o relatório..
Postarei os prints mais adiante..
Agora só falta ajustar o resto..

Abraço e bom final de semana à todos....

6 de jan. de 2011

9º Dia

Olá..
Hoje criei novamente as camadas DAL, BLL e Entidades..
Deu um trabalhão...
Amanhã finalmente vou recomeçar a mexer no visual do gerador de relatório...

Bjos

5 de jan. de 2011

8º Dia

Boa Noite pessoal..
Pois é, hoje não foi um dia muito fácil, nada fácil...
Deu erro e mais erro..
RESULTADO = Começar tudo do zero novamente...
:(
bom, mas vamos ao trabalho...

4 de jan. de 2011

7º Dia

Boa tarde!
Hoje passei o dia desenvolvendo o gerador de relatório, estou procurando uma solução para a opção de inserir mais de uma tabela  para a geração do relatório, salvar essas tabelas em um array para depois conseguir selecionar os campos das duas tabelas...
No momento selecionando somente uma tabela, mas a idéia é clicar no botão incluir e adicionar mais uma tabela

3 de jan. de 2011

6º Dia

Boa Noite à todos...
Hoje pela parte da manhã tivemos treinamento, onde aprendemos a mexer com a parte do design do Visual Studio.
Pela parte da tarde, comecei a desenvolver o Gerador de Relatório no C# com a ajuda do meu colega Jeferson Decker.

Parte inicial do relatório
Se o título ficar em branco, então acontece essa mensagem de erro e volta para  a inserção do título.